We are hiring at Valsoft for a dynamic and highly self-motivated Head of Finance to join our growing team in Montreal!

In this role, you'll be the Head of Finance for a portfolio consisting of 10+ of our software businesses in North America (US and Canada).

The successful Head of Finance will coordinate and manage period-end close, budgeting and forecasting, statutory audits, and integrations of new businesses and ensure accurate financial reporting and analysis for a portfolio of acquired companies, as well as lead projects impacting their accounting and provide guidance on the more complex accounting issues.

Here is a little window into our company: Valsoft was founded in 2015 in Montreal, Canada. Our focus is to acquire and grow vertical market software businesses that provide mission-critical solutions in their respective niche markets. So far, we have acquired over 90+ businesses and have over 3000 employees across 20+ countries. In 2023, Great Place to Work® named Valsoft one of the best workplaces in the financial services industry.

What your day will look like:

  • Collaborate with the investment partner to scale up the finance organization, intaking 5-10 new businesses per year into the portfolio
  • Drive the financial planning of the company by analyzing the performance and risks of the portfolio
  • Set targets for and supervise all accounting and finance personnel (Accounting, FP&A, AR, AP)
  •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ports
  • Build and manage monthly, quarterly, and annual forecasts and track KPIs
  • Monitor and analyze performance strategies to identify areas of opportunity respond with action plans to ensure execution to meet and exceed financial targets
  • Monitor the financial health of the portfolio and ensure positive cash flow
  • Lead and organize the annual statutory audits and ensure all filings are completed
  • Develop strategies to increase return on investment and profitability
  • Oversee and review accounting tasks, including tax and compliance
  • Ensure effective financial internal controls and continually evaluate established policies and procedures
  • Collaborate with the integration team of newly acquired companies by producing opening balances, complete financials, and onboarding on Valsoft finance procedures
  • Maintain high-level interaction with the corporate finance department
  • Actively participate in the processes related to the sale or acquisition of companies
